I had been following this one for months as the developers pushed back the release into early access over a dozen times. Now that it is finally out, I decided to see if the product justified the numerous push backs and found my original thoughts to be accurate. While not completely broken, this poorly constructed FPS provides three maps with the standard multiplayer modes and up to 20 max players. The game features bots, though the intelligence of the AI is questionable as they engage in fire fights across the map on Team Deathmatch, resulting in teams firing into the wall trying to hit the target. Hit box issues (missing point blank with a shot gun in some cases), getting stuck to terrain, aimless moving, firing on corpses, and plenty of random grenade tosses that end up killing a bunch of their own teammates.
Add missing sound effects, randomly assigned controls to certain vehicles, getting kicked from matches (when your the only one in it), failure to load maps, and questionable asset usage to create what feels like an under-baked mess even for the realms of early access. It is still playable, but with the max playerbase being 4 after release, it is safer to avoid this until the developers implement some genuine changes to make it tolerable.
